## Tuning: Template Rendering

New to the Quillforge renderer? Most latency complaints trace back to cache sizing, not template complexity. The renderer precompiles templates into a bounded LRU cache; evictions force recompilation, which is roughly twenty times slower than a cache hit. Measure hit rates before changing anything. The defaults below are safe starting points for most deployments.

constants for yajep-yahap:
TIERS = {
    "sorax": 953,
    "istius": 583,
    "istath": 963,
    "belael": 708,
    "novmir": 797,
    "isteth": 147,
    "casath": 795,
}

Query planner regression in Larkspur after the 4.2 optimizer merge. Nightly CI on branch plannerd-stats fails: join reorder picks a nested loop over hash join on the orders_wide fixture, blowing the 90s timeout. Bisected to the cardinality estimator change; reverting locally passes. Don't re-run the suite hoping for flake — it's deterministic. File is estimator/costs.go, look at the NDV clamp. Repro with make ci-planner locally. The failing trace token is below.

trace token, bawep-fahof: htk6_262092

Subject: Sealed exam papers — Thornvale run

Dispatch,

Sealed exam papers for the Thornvale Institute go out tomorrow, 07:30 sharp. One tamper-evident case, double-sealed, signed out by me personally. No intermediate stops, no shared vehicle with other consignments. Courier must keep the case in sight at all times and photograph the seals before departure and on arrival. Return the signed transit slip to records same day. The confidential hand-over instruction for the courier follows below; do not forward it.

— K. Ambrell, Records

dispatch memo: the sorius tamius courier leaves the praeth ledger at gate 4873 under passcode 928014